Output 4cbc3a76cdc76fe05873b43dbe64a2c593360a8a78e416101bb678b1b622e426:1

value
2858441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c39b3fe15aef3c6f98ad4fa8f4c149efe7ae204d OP_EQUAL
address
3KXHfsqWE3ibyvDTpzq2xZfWpNnzQymdae
transaction
4cbc3a76cdc76fe05873b43dbe64a2c593360a8a78e416101bb678b1b622e426
spent
true